NOBLEMEN

0-16 Men-at-Arms 40,000 6 3 3 7 None GSP A
0-4 Yeomen 60,000 6 3 3 8 Fend GS AP
0-4 Knights 120,000 6 3 3 9 Block, Dauntless, Animosity GS AP

0-8 RR @ 50,000 GP each
Star Players available - Helmut, Zug, Zara, Griff, Morg
